In closing, I would simply say again that the gentleman from Ohio (Mr. Portman) and the gentleman from Maryland (Mr. Hoyer) have done outstanding work in bringing this bill to the floor. I think every American that depends upon Federal grant assistance will find that this bill will make it much easier for them to get through the red tape that so often they have to get through to access Federal dollars. This is a good bill. It is good for this country. I appreciate the bipartisan spirit in which the sponsors have brought it to the floor, as well as the good work of the gentleman from California (Mr. Horn) on the Subcommittee on Government Management, Information, and Technology for his outstanding leadership on this legislation.
